PROBLEM SOLVING Volunteers work for six hours to clean up litter in a park. The graph represents
the time x (in hours) and the number y of garbage bags filled.
Garbage bags
(6, 69)
(5, 57.5) (4, 46)
(2, 23)
10 (1, 11.5)
(3, 34.5)
Write an equation that represents the garbage bags filled as a function of time
Interpret the slope and the y intercept
The domain is____ the range is____
How many garbage bags could the volunteers fill in 12 hours
____ garbage bags
Explain.
The equation of the function is: y = 11.5x.
The slope = 11.5 garbage bag per hour.
Y-intercept = 0 bag at 0 hour.
The domain: number of hours
Range of the function: number of garbage bags filled.
138 bags will be filled in 12 hours.
How to Write the Equation of a Function?The equation of a function can be written as y = mx + b in slope-intercept form. Here, we have:
m represents slopeb represents y-intercept.Given the graph with the points that represents the number of garbage bags filled as a function of time as:
(6, 69); (5, 57.5); (4, 46); (2, 23); (1, 11.5); (3, 34.5)
Use two points, (6, 69) and (4, 46) to find the slope of the function:
Slope (m) = change in y / change in x = (69 - 46)/(6 - 4)
Slope (m) = 23/2
Slope (m) = 11.5
To find the y-intercept (b), substitute m = 11.5 and (x, y) = (6, 69) into y = mx + b:
69 = 11.5(6) + b
69 = 69 + b
69 - 69 = b
b = 0
To write the equation of the function, substitute m = 11.5 and b = 0 into y = mx + b:
y = 11.5x + 0
y = 11.5x
The slope, 11.5, means 11.5 garbage bags were filled per hour.
Y-intercept is zero, which means no bag was filled at 0 hour.
The domain is the set of the number of hours, while the range of the function is the set of number of garbage bags filled.
To find the number of garbage bags that volunteers fill in 12 hours, substitute x = 12 into y = 11.5x:
y = 11.5(12)
y = 138 bags.

Movie Galore Video Store is open every day of the year. To rent movies from the store, a person has to pay an
annual membership fee of $20, plus $2.50 for each movie rented. To reduce the chance that movies are returned
late, members are not allowed to rent more than 10 movies per day. Billy decides to become a member of the
video store. Let x represent the number of movies that Billy could rent next year, and let f(x) represent the
amount (in dollars) that he would pay the store as a result. Then f(x) is a function of x. What is the domain D and
range R of f(x)?
A OD = [0, 3650], R = [20, 9145]
BOD= [0, 3650), R = [0, 9125]
COD= [0, 365], R = [0, 912.50]
DO D = [0, 365), R = [20, 932.50]
The domain of a function, is the set of the possible input values, while the range is the set of the function's output values
The domain and the range of f(x) is; A. OD = [0, 3,650], R = [20, 9,145]
Reasons:
The given parameters are;
Amount a person has to pay as membership fee = $20
Amount paid for each movie rented = $2.50
Maximum number of movies that can be rented per day = 10 movies
x = Number of movies that can be rented by Billy next year
f(x) = The amount Billy would pay for renting x movies
Required:
The domain and the range of x
Solution:
The number of days in a year, n = 365 days
The maximum number of movies Billy can rent in a year, R = 10·n
Therefore;
R = 10 × 365 = 3,650
Which gives;
The number of films Billy could rent in a year is 0 ≤ x ≤ 3,650
The domain of the function is OD = [0, 3650]The amount paid for renting x movies, f(x) = 20 + 2.5·x
From the given domain, we have;
Minimum amount paid, f(0) = 20 + 2.5 × 0 = 20
Maximum amount paid, f(3,650) = 20 + 2.5 × 3,650 = 9,145
The range of the function is therefore, 20 ≤ f(x) ≤ 9,145
The range of the function is therefore; R = [20, 9145]The option that gives the domain and the range of the function is therefore;
A. OD = [0, 3,650], R = [20, 9,145]
